Oklahoma

Pay is done by individual school districts
rates varied by a districts wealth or poverty
as so many districts in Oklahoma are.

High end:
Varsity - $50 to $65 with my average being closer to $50
JV - $40 to $55 with my average being around $50 again.

Low end:
Varsity and JV - $35 to $50

I average in the about $40 for the low end schools. I actually take alot of the "low end" poorer school districts because they pay milage at a better rate than the higher end districts. Milage doesn't make up for the extra $15 but alot of times I'll pick up games in my home town so my wife and I will just make a weekend out of it and go home to see our parents and collect a game check and millage going somewhere we would have probably gone anyway. It's really nice when I can get a Friday-Saturday back to back set and collect milage twice.

A little bit different from the earlier post regarding game fees in Kentucky...

In Kentucky, each region has a policy board that sets the game fees for the officials in that region. In my region, we get the following:

JV (2 person): $40
Varsity 2 person: $65
Varsity 3 person: $55 per person

in MT
 
In Montana, all high school sports in all areas pay the same fee:

Varsity: $50
Sub-Varsity $30

I personally think it's kind of bogus that a volleyball official who stands still makes the same as a basketball official who tends to run 2-3 miles a game.
